[0006] Turning now to the drawings and, particularly, FIG. 1, a soap and water dispensing mop unit 14 is illustrated. The mop unit 14 includes a tubular pump piston reservoir handle assembly 21 adapted to be operatively is coupled with a forwardly extending tubular cylinder valve assembly 16. The lowermost end of 16 is operatively coupled with an obliquely oriented mop 18. In broad terms, the mop unit 14 is designed to hold a supply of water and liquid soap, and to be selectively shiftable between two positions, namely a soap dispensing position where a mixture of water and soap is pump-delivered to the mop 18, and a rinse wherein only water is pump-delivered to mop 18. The mop 18 itself is entirely conventional.

Abstract

A dispensing valve unit, adapted to be quickly filled with tap water, permitting the user to selectively rotate for dispensing selections, then pump to deliver soap and water or water only to an outlet. Composing a pair of partially interfitted tubular assemblies, forming there between an upper pump piston assembly and a lower soap valve cylinder assembly. The pump handle assembly is adapted to hold water and includes a piston and seal means and substantially right angle fill port. The cylinder assembly is operatively mounted to a mop base with cam means. The cylinder includes a locking collate and inner valve seat. Located within the cylinder is a pair of shiftable valve bodies. Upper body is a soap valve dispensing capsule, including a valve follower stem that protrudes of a ball end there of. The valve capsule is positioned to interactively engage cylinder valve seat cooperatively defining two different fluid passage way. The lower valve body includes a protruding tube cam means. First passage way: both valves are shifted up stream, lower valve pushes the ball stem end of upper valve away from cylinder seat, while holding soap valve closed. Pump water flows around past upper valve through lower valve and out tube for rinse water. Second passage way: both valves are shifted down stream, upper valve is against cylinder seat, lower valve is spaced back from upper valve. Pump water flows through upper valve, mixing with soap through lower valve out tube for soapy water.

Field of the Invention[0002] The present invention is broadly concerned with cleaning mop or brush assembly, which is designed to be self-contained with a supply of soap and water held internally. The user can rapidly fill the handle reservoir from the home sink water tap, or remove and fill the soap dispensing valve capsule. The user can selectively deliver a mixture of liquid soap and water, rinse water only, or can mop without dispensing soap or water. More particularly, the invention pertains to a removable soap dispensing valve capsule assembly. A selectively shiftable ball check assembly can be relatively positioned at discrete locations for the respective user-selected delivery options. A pump handle reservoir delivers pressurized water.[0003] 2.
